About Londrigan
The surname Londrigan is of Irish origin and is derived from the Gaelic name "Ó Longargáin," meaning "descendant of Longargán." The name Longargán is believed to be a personal name derived from the elements "long," meaning "ship," and "argán," meaning "sailor" or "mariner." Therefore, the surname Londrigan likely originated as a patronymic name for someone whose ancestor was a sailor or had some association with ships.
